Corona del Mar Players Cruise to Sweet 16

Four county singles players had no problem reaching the round of 16 in the Southern Section individual tennis championships Saturday at the Old Ranch Club in Seal Beach.

Corona del Mar’s Anne Yelsey and Brittany Reitz, Sunny Hills’ Joanna Kao and Dana Hills’ Kady Pooler advanced to the Nov. 30-Dec. 1 tournament at the Claremont Club without dropping a set.

The two Corona del Mar players had the easiest time. Neither lost a game. Yelsey, who didn’t play the tournament last year, beat Michelle Van Oppen of Mater Dei, 6-0, 6-0, and won by default over Troy’s Aya Sakoda.

Reitz defeated Joyce Kim of Cypress and Esperanza’s Kelly Six, 6-0, 6-0.

“It’s going to be a great tournament,” said Reitz, a junior who has never played this event. “Everybody has a shot at winning. I’m excited to be in it.”

Pooler, who defeated Western’s Sabrina Tanamal, 6-1, 6-0, and Esperanza’s H.R. Espiritu, 6-3, 6-2, was also looking forward to her first round of 16 singles appearance. Last year, she reached the doubles semifinals with Chelsy Thompson. Pooler’s singles game has improved a lot in the last year, but she is still fine-tuning her serve.

“I’m trying to get more wrist snap with it,” she said. “It’s still a little inconsistent. But I’m using high school tennis to practice my game. This doesn’t count against my ranking, so I might as well try different things.”

In doubles, Troy’s team of Veronica Fermin and Stacy Lee rallied to beat second-seeded Kristen Wilson and Kristin Bronowicki of Dana Hills, 5-7, 7-6 and 7-2 in the tiebreaker that decided the third set. Mater Dei’s Casey Knutson and Jodie Nygaard defeated Dana Hills’ Amy Vhynis and Adriana Maracini, 6-3, 5-7, 11-9 (tiebreaker).

The top-seeded team of Brittany Holland and Leslie Damion of Corona del Mar advanced with a 6-2, 6-3 victory over Michelle Dinh and Karen Eitan of Troy. Los Alamitos’ Gia Nafarrete and Melissa Selmanson advanced with a 6-1, 6-0 victory over Laguna Beach’s Caroline Tucker and Meghan McGillvray.

At the Billy Jean King tennis courts in Long Beach:

County players advance--Susanna Lingman and Elizabeth Exon of Woodbridge each won two matches to advance to the round of 16. Villa Park’s Lindsey Nelson also advanced to the round of 16. In doubles, Arti Iyer and Laura Robinson of Villa Park won both of their matches to advance.

At the Claremont tennis club:

Canyon singles player advances--Tracy Lin of Canyon won three singles matches to advance to the round of 16.
